Creating a Persistent Disk

Google Cloud Training

This is a self-paced lab that takes place in the Google Cloud console. In this hands-on lab, you will learn how to create a persistent disk and use it on a Google Compute Engine virtual machine. You will also learn about zones, regions, and different disk types. Watch the short preview Create a Persistent Disk, GCP Essentials.
